A flowing script with a consistent rightward slant and delicate, high-contrast strokes. Letterforms are built from smooth, continuous curves with tapered entry and exit strokes, frequent loops, and occasional extended swashes on capitals and descenders. The rhythm is airy with generous counters and a light baseline touch; connections are suggested by cursive structure even when letters appear loosely linked. Numerals echo the same calligraphic modulation, using curved terminals and slender diagonals for a cohesive set.

The overall tone is polished and lyrical, evoking formal handwriting and traditional penmanship. It reads as gentle and intimate rather than bold, lending a sense of ceremony and personal warmth.
Designed to capture a formal, calligraphy-inspired handwriting style with smooth cursive construction and expressive capitals. The emphasis appears to be on elegance and fluidity, balancing legibility with decorative loops and tapered stroke endings for refined display typography.
Capitals feature prominent flourish potential—especially on forms like B, D, G, Q, and Z—while lowercase maintains a smooth, looping cadence. The contrast and fine terminals give it a refined sparkle at larger sizes, while the delicate joins and narrow hairlines suggest careful use when set small or over busy backgrounds.
